About The Position

The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) in the Special Outpatient Clinic provides direct patient care under the supervision of the Supervisor of Special Outpatient Clinic and in collaboration with orthopedic providers and the interdisciplinary care team. This position supports the delivery of high-quality, patient-centered care to individuals with musculoskeletal injuries and conditions. The LPN is responsible for rooming patients, obtaining and documenting medical histories and vital signs, assisting with examinations and procedures, providing patient education related to orthopedic conditions and post-procedure care, coordinating diagnostic testing and referrals, and ensuring accurate and timely documentation in the electronic medical record. The LPN also supports clinic workflow efficiency, maintains exam room readiness, adheres to infection control and safety standards, and contributes to a positive patient experience. This role reports directly to the Supervisor of Special Outpatient Clinic and works collaboratively with providers, clinical staff, and ancillary departments to ensure safe, efficient, and compassionate orthopedic care delivery. Job duties include but are not limited to: Obtains, verifies, and records health history of patients. Gathers pertinent health data through physical assessments and biological samples. Collects specimens utilizing proper technique for laboratory analysis. Performs point of care testing for all testing done in clinic. Provides patient care as directed by physician or advanced practice clinician and is able to make skilled judgements based on patient presentation and protocols in place. Documents assessments, interventions, patient/family interactions/responses, medications dispensed/prescribed, and test results in medical record. Assists other health care professionals in performing exams, diagnostic procedures, treatments, and minor surgical procedures in the clinic setting. Ensures all patient information is in accurate locations of the patient chart for quality reporting and data extraction purposes. Coordinate and manage care of patients seen by provider including but not limited to following up and tracking testing, referrals. Stays informed of insurance requirements and guidelines for patient care. Performs prior authorizations and acts as patient advocate. Regularly monitors patients as appropriate to promote wellness and health maintenance including preventative and chronic care. Participates in the development of the plan of care with other team members and safely implements that plan. Promotes wellness by providing patient education materials and communicating provider advice/instructions. Works the provider workload and communicates with the care team. Performs prior authorization for medications Coordinates surgery scheduling with surgery department, ensures patient testing is completed prior to surgery Assist with in office procedures and injections Assist with cast applications and removals. Assist with brace fitting and education. Schedules, coordinates and communicates referrals to specialist and services ordered by the provider.

Requirements

  • Ability to multi-task, good organization skills, effective communication skills.
  • Completion of accredited Vocational/Technical Nursing Program
  • Unencumbered active Kansas nursing license
  • BLS

Nice To Haves

  • 1–2-year experience working in a clinic setting
